Housing Lawyer - Fully Remote Working

Looking for more freedom and impact in your legal career?

This sole Housing Lawyer role gives you just that. You’ll support two modern councils on a broad mix of housing work; from possession proceedings and antisocial behaviour cases to regeneration and right-to-buy. All fully remote, and with the autonomy to make the role your own.

Your Role

• Advise on all aspects of housing law, including landlord/tenant issues and unlawful occupancy

• Handle housing litigation such as evictions, disrepair, and land disputes.

• Draft and review tenancy agreements, lease terms, and housing-related policies.

• Ensure compliance with legal obligations, especially around affordable housing delivery.

• Deliver training and guidance to housing officers and councillors.

• Work in close collaboration with the housing team, becoming a trusted, embedded legal partner.

What We’re Looking For

A qualified Solicitor, Barrister or Chartered Legal Executive

Strong post-qualification experience in housing law, ideally within or for a local authority

Skilled in litigation, negotiation, and drafting

Confident working solo with a proactive, self-led approach

Collaborative mindset and able to embed yourself into a client team
